NOVEMBER - JANUARYAUTOTECHOUTLOOK.COM6Automotive technology startups are at the forefront of revolutionizing the automotive industry. They drive innovation in electric vehicles, autonomous driving, connectivity, and sustainable transportation. These startups play a crucial role in reducing carbon emissions, enhancing safety, and creating more efficient transportation systems. Their disruptive technologies challenge traditional automakers to adapt and evolve, ultimately benefiting consumers with advanced, eco-friendly vehicles and improved mobility solutions. As our world shifts toward cleaner, smarter transportation, auto tech startups are key drivers of change, shaping the future of the automotive sector and paving the way for a more sustainable and connected world.The automotive industry is witnessing remarkable technological advances. Electric vehicles (EVs) are gaining popularity, with a significant increase in sales, driven in part by the recent fuel crisis. The prices of EVs are expected to continue decreasing, making them more accessible to consumers.
